Abstract (EN)
The thesis is consists of six sections. In the first section, fractional order partial differential equations, Caputo fractional derivative, B-Spline functions, galerkin method, collocation method, eror norms and some basis information which will be used during the work is given. In the second section review article of the (Esen and Taşbozan, 2015) that Burgers' equation is obtained using the B-Spline kübic finite elements collocation method. In the third section review article of the (Esen and Taşbozan, 2017) that Telegraph equation is obtained using the B-Spline quadratik finite elements galerkin method. In the fourth section review article of the (Uçar vd., 2015) that Diffusion equation is obtained using the B-Spline kübic finite elements collocation method. In the fifth section review article of the (Siddiki and Arshed, 2014) that Four order time-fractional partial equation is obtained using the B-Spline quintic finite elements collocation method. Finaly, in the sixth section. commented on the stability of applied methods.
